  • That, as the Global South Fellowship of Anglican Churches, would leave the Anglican Communion

    Infoslide

    "For Anglican churches to be 'in communion' is for them to recognise each other's sacraments and bishops and view each other as being part of one overall church. The Anglican Communion is a denomination of regional churches who are in communion with the Church of England (CoE).<br><br>Currently the Anglican Communion is divided over liberalising reforms (e.g. the ordination of females priests and bishops, the acceptance of and performing of same-sex marriages). The major conservative block within the Anglican Communion is the Global South Fellowship of Anglican Churches. These divides have also caused splintering of Anglicanism in the USA, with the conservative Anglican Church in North America (ACNA) splitting from the liberal Episcopal Church. The Global South Fellowship of Anglican Churches recognise the ACNA, but the CoE and other more liberal Anglican churches do not."

  • That Lebanon should conduct a new census

    Infoslide

    Lebanon runs under a confessional political system in which political power is divided between various religious groups. For instance, seats in the parliament are split 50/50 between Christians and Muslims. The president is required to be a Maronite Catholic, the prime minister a Sunni Muslim. This split is based on the 1932 census, which showed a slim majority of Maronite Catholics. More recent surveys have shown the population is closer to one-third Maronite, with Muslims a slim majority. Lebanon has not had a census since 1932.

  • This house believes that the scientific community should reject the view that science and religion are non-overlapping magisteria

    Infoslide

    “Non-overlapping magisteria” is the belief that science and religion describe fundamentally distinct aspects of human experience, and thus represent two different and equally valid modes of inquiry. According to this belief, scientific inquiry cannot, and should not, encroach on the territory of religious knowledge and experience.
